The expression of the open circuit impedance Zoc is? (a) Zoc=Z1/2+Z2 (b) Zoc=Z2/2+Z2 (c) Zoc=Z1/2+Z1 (d) Zoc=Z1/2-Z2 The question was asked by my college director while I was bunking the class. The correct option is (a) Zoc=Z1/2+Z2 The explanation is: On open circuiting the port 2 of T-section, we get the expression of the open circuit impedance Zoc as Zoc=Z1/2+Z2.
